One of our employees, who has a full Microsoft 360 license like the rest of us, is having multiple issues that our Microsoft Office Administrator can't fix. Her account address is [Moderator note: personal info removed].

She is having trouble editing the [Moderator note: personal info removed] Shared Outlook calendar (it lists her as OUTSIDE THE ORGANIZATION even though she has the same subscription we all do.

She cannot view certain things in SharePoint even though the SharePoint team lists her as a member.

I just discovered when I try to view her personal Outlook calendar, nothing comes up. I can view every other employee's individual calendar but not hers. When I click on the checkbox by her calendar name, nothing happens.

    The issue you’re experiencing can stem from several different factors. When these occur together, the most common causes include:

    • A duplicate identity (such as both a Guest and a Member account)
    • A corrupted or incorrectly converted account
    • An old or cross‑tenant guest identity still being referenced
    • A mailbox that isn’t properly linked to the corresponding Entra ID object

    To help me troubleshoot more accurately, could you please share a bit more information about the user's current configuration?

    1. Is the user’s UserType set to Member or Guest?
    2. Is there any guest object associated with her email address?
    3. Does Outlook on the web also fail to display her calendar?
